Key Features & Model History
A Prestigious Legacy: From the Guépard to the Gazelle
1962: Birth of the Guépard, a wooden houari dinghy designed by Étienne Riguidel, becoming a legend in the Gulf of Morbihan.
2007: Marine Composite launches the Gazelle, a modern composite reinterpretation—lighter and easier to maintain while preserving the Guépard’s spirit.
2012: Introduction of the cruising version, adding a cabin to transform this dayboat into a light cruiser.
